Transaction cd63dbae04f8d5bbb66df76a0048235321de8b4fb9af9eb86e13223885e4655a
1 Input
2 Outputs
- cd63dbae04f8d5bbb66df76a0048235321de8b4fb9af9eb86e13223885e4655a:0
- cd63dbae04f8d5bbb66df76a0048235321de8b4fb9af9eb86e13223885e4655a:1
value 315990
address 1L8T67DxDrWHzYuY4Tuc2onTzEnUUgLGKF
value 357177
address 1C5QJKMriUpUNKgEun5ghALd72EMttQiMX